Williams was targeted five times in Sunday's loss to Green Bay, tallying three catches and 38 yards.
The lanky deep-threat has slowed a bit thus far this season, averaging a catch of 20 yards or more every eight targets after posting a 6.9 average in 2014 and 6.2 in 2013. He has also slowed on the touchdowns, catching just three this season after collecting eight in 2014. Two of those 2015 touchdowns came in games in which Tony Romo started. With Romo out, Williams, like many of his teammates, loses his luster.
